A New Era of Computing: Cloud Computing Presented by: Deepak Kumar Verma (ID: NCRAET-113 )

Slides:



Advertisements
Similar presentations
Take your CMS to the cloud to lighten the load Brett Pollak Campus Web Office UC San Diego.
Advertisements

Chapter 22: Cloud Computing and Related Security Issues Guide to Computer Network Security.
Clouds C. Vuerli Contributed by Zsolt Nemeth. As it started.
What is Cloud Computing? o Cloud computing:- is a style of computing in which dynamically scalable and often virtualized resources are provided as a service.
Tunis, Tunisia, June 2012 Status on Development of Cloud Computing Chae-Sub LEE Chairman of ITU-T SG13 ITU Workshop on.
Presented by Sujit Tilak. Evolution of Client/Server Architecture Clients & Server on different computer systems Local Area Network for Server and Client.
Cloud Usability Framework
Wally Kowal, President and Founder Canadian Cloud Computing Inc.
Be Smart, Use PwrSmart What Is The Cloud?. Where Did The Cloud Come From? We get the term “Cloud” from the early days of the internet where we drew a.
Engineering the Cloud Andrew McCombs March 10th, 2011.
SPRING 2011 CLOUD COMPUTING Cloud Computing San José State University Computer Architecture (CS 147) Professor Sin-Min Lee Presentation by Vladimir Serdyukov.
Cloud computing Tahani aljehani.
THE DICOM 2013 INTERNATIONAL CONFERENCE & SEMINAR March 14-16Bangalore, India DICOM Medical Image Management the Challenges and Solutions – Cloud as a.
Next step of e-government.. Importance Foreword Cloud computing  Characteristics  Service  Users  Benefit Challenges in E-government Cloud government.
Plan Introduction What is Cloud Computing?
Clouds on IT horizon Faculty of Maritime Studies University of Rijeka Sanja Mohorovičić INFuture 2009, Zagreb, 5 November 2009.
CLOUD COMPUTING & COST MANAGEMENT S. Gurubalasubramaniyan, MSc IT, MTech Presented by.
Introduction to Cloud Computing
Cloud Computing All Copyrights reserved to Talal Abu-Ghazaleh Organization
Cloud Computing الحوسبة السحابية. subject History of Cloud Before the cloud Cloud Conditions Definition of Cloud Computing Cloud Anatomy Type of Cloud.
Cloud Computing.
Osama Shahid ( ) Vishal ( ) BSCS-5B
Cloud Computing Part #1 Zigmunds Buliņš, Mg. sc. ing 1.
1 Introduction to Cloud Computing Jian Tang 01/19/2012.
Cloud computing is the use of computing resources (hardware and software) that are delivered as a service over the Internet. Cloud is the metaphor for.
CLOUD COMPUTING  IT is a service provider which provides information.  IT allows the employees to work remotely  IT is a on demand network access.
Shayan Zamani University of Science and Technology Mazandaran, Babol 07 Jan 2010 Seminar of “Virtual Machines” course 1/21.
Cloud Computing. What is Cloud Computing? Cloud computing is a model for enabling convenient, on-demand network access to a shared pool of configurable.
Introduction to Cloud Computing
In the name of God :).
M.A.Doman Short video intro Model for enabling the delivery of computing as a SERVICE.
Cloud Computing & Amazon Web Services – EC2 Arpita Patel Software Engineer.
Plan  Introduction  What is Cloud Computing?  Why is it called ‘’Cloud Computing’’?  Characteristics of Cloud Computing  Advantages of Cloud Computing.
What is the cloud ? IT as a service Cloud allows access to services without user technical knowledge or control of supporting infrastructure Best described.
1 NETE4631 Course Wrap-up and Benefits, Challenges, Risks Lecture Notes #15.
INTRODUCTION TO CLOUD COMPUTING ggg UNDERSTANDING CLOUD COMPUTING UNDERSTANDING CLOUD COMPUTING DEFINITION CLOUD COMPUTING.
Company small business cloud solution Client UNIVERSITY OF BEDFORDSHIRE.
PaaSport Introduction on Cloud Computing PaaSport training material.
CLOUD COMPUTING. What is cloud computing ??? What is cloud computing ??? Cloud computing is a general term for anything that involves delivering hosted.
Chapter 8 – Cloud Computing
Cloud computing Cloud Computing1. NIST: Five essential characteristics On-demand self-service Computing capabilities, disks are demanded over the network.
CLOUD COMPUTING RICH SANGPROM. What is cloud computing? “Cloud computing is a model for enabling ubiquitous, convenient, on-demand network access to a.
3/12/2013Computer Engg, IIT(BHU)1 CLOUD COMPUTING-1.
CISC 849 : Applications in Fintech Namami Shukla Dept of Computer & Information Sciences University of Delaware A Cloud Computing Methodology Study of.
Web Technologies Lecture 13 Introduction to cloud computing.
1 TCS Confidential. 2 Objective : In this session we will be able to learn:  What is Cloud Computing?  Characteristics  Cloud Flavors  Cloud Deployment.
CLOUD COMPUTING WHAT IS CLOUD COMPUTING?  Cloud Computing, also known as ‘on-demand computing’, is a kind of Internet-based computing,
RANDY MODOWSKI COSC Cloud Computing. Road Map What is Cloud Computing? History of “The Cloud” Cloud Milestones How Cloud Computing is being used.
Submitted to :- Neeraj Raheja Submitted by :- Ghelib A. Shuaib (Asst. Professor) Roll No : Class :- M.Tech(CSE) 2 nd Year.
PRESENTED BY– IRAM KHAN ISHITA TRIPATHI GAURAV AGRAWAL GAURAV SINGH HIMANSHU AWASTHI JAISWAR VIJAY KUMAR JITENDRA KUMAR VERMA JITENDRA SINGH KAMAL KUMAR.
CLOUD COMPUTING When it's smarter to rent than to buy.. Presented by D.Datta Sai Babu 4 th Information Technology Tenali Engineering College.
© 2012 Eucalyptus Systems, Inc. Cloud Computing Introduction Eucalyptus Education Services 2.
1 Views of Cloud Computing Prof. Ravi Sandhu Executive Director and Endowed Chair March 25, © Ravi Sandhu.
Pearson Education © 2014 Chapter 3 Database Architectures and the Web Transparencies.
CS 6027 Advanced Networking FINAL PROJECT ​. Cloud Computing KRANTHI ​ CHENNUPATI PRANEETHA VARIGONDA ​ SANGEETHA LAXMAN ​ VARUN ​ DENDUKURI.
Lecture 6: Cloud Computing
Unit 3 Virtualization.
Chapter 6: Securing the Cloud
Introduction to Cloud Computing
Recommendation 6: Using ‘cloud computing’ to meet the societal need ‘Faster and transparent access to public sector services’ Cloud computing Faster and.
The Future? Or the Past and Present?
Cloud Computing Kelley Raines.
Introduction to Cloud Computing
CNIT131 Internet Basics & Beginning HTML
Cloud Computing Dr. Sharad Saxena.
Cloud Computing Cloud computing refers to “a model of computing that provides access to a shared pool of computing resources (computers, storage, applications,
Cloud Computing: Concepts
Session I Cloud Introduction Session I
Views of Cloud Computing
Presentation transcript:

A New Era of Computing: Cloud Computing Presented by: Deepak Kumar Verma (ID: NCRAET-113 )

Agenda  Introduction  Cloud Computing Model  Advantages and Disadvantages  Identified some security issues  Conclusion

Introduction The definition of cloud computing provided by the National Institute of Standards and Technology (NIST) "Cloud computing is a model for enabling convenient, on- demand network access to a shared pool of configurable computing resources (e.g., networks, servers, storage applications and services) that can be rapidly Provisioned and released with minimal management effort or service provider interaction ”.

Cloud Computing Model

There are mainly 3 service models given as: 1. Software as a Service (SaaS) 2. Platform as a Service (PaaS) 3. Infrastructure as a Service (IaaS)

 In the SaaS model, cloud providers install and operate application software in the cloud and cloud users access the software from cloud clients. Cloud users do not manage the cloud infrastructure and platform where the application runs. This eliminates the need to install and run the application on the cloud user's own computers, which simplifies maintenance and support.  Examples of SaaS include: Google Apps, Microsoft Office 365, Onlive, GT Nexus, Marketo, and TradeCard.Google AppsMicrosoft Office 365 OnliveGT NexusMarketoTradeCard SaaS

PaaS In the PaaS model, cloud providers deliver a computing platform typically including operating system, programming language execution environment, database, and web server. Application developers can develop and run their software solutions on a cloud platform without the cost and complexity of buying and managing the underlying hardware and software layers. Examples of PaaS include: AWS Elastic Beanstalk, Cloud Foundry, Heroku, Force.com, EngineYard, Mendix, OpenShift, Google App Engine, Windows Azure Cloud Services and OrangeScapeAWS Elastic BeanstalkCloud FoundryHerokuForce.comEngineYardMendixOpenShift Google App EngineWindows Azure Cloud Services OrangeScape

IaaS In this model, providers of IaaS offer computers physical or virtual machines and other resources. IaaS clouds often offer additional resources such as a virtual-machine disk image library, raw (block) and file-based storage, firewalls, load balancers, IP addresses, virtual local area networks (VLANs), and software bundles. IaaS- cloud providers supply these resources on-demand from their large pools installed in data centers.disk image virtual local area networksdata centers Examples of IaaS providers include: Amazon EC2, Azure Services Platform, Google Compute Engine, HP Cloud, iland, Joyent, NaviSite, RackspaceCloud, ReliaCloud, SAVVIS, and Terremark.Amazon EC2Azure Services PlatformGoogle Compute EngineHP CloudilandJoyent NaviSiteRackspaceCloudReliaCloudSAVVISTerremark

Some Cloud Service Providers Utility Computing Platform as a Service (PaaS) Cloud-based User Applications

Cloud Deployment Models 1.Public Cloud 2.Private Cloud 3.Hybrid Cloud

Advantages  Lower computer costs.  Improved performance.  Reduced software costs.  Instant software updates.  Unlimited storage capacity.  Increased data reliability.  Universal document access.  Latest version availability.  Device independence.

Disadvantages  Requires a constant Internet connection.  Does not work well with low-speed connections.  Features might be limited.  Can be slow.  Stored data might not be secure.  Stored data can be lost.

Security Issues in the Cloud –Loss of Control Take back control –Data and apps may still need to be on the cloud –But can they be managed in some way by the consumer? –Lack of trust Increase trust (mechanisms) –Technology –Policy, regulation –Multi-tenancy Private cloud –Takes away the reasons to use a cloud in the first place Strong separation

Conclusion Cloud computing provide a super-computing power. This cloud of computers extends beyond a single company or enterprise. The applications and data served by the cloud are available to broad group of users, cross-enterprise and cross-platform. In developing solutions to cloud computing security issues it may be helpful to identify the problems and approaches in terms of –Loss of control –Lack of trust –Multi-tenancy problems

References 1. Ding Feng, Min Zhang, Yan Zhang, and Zhen Xu, “The research of cloud security”. Journal of Software, 22 (1), I. Altman, “Privacy Regulation Culturally Universal or Culturally Specific”, Journal of Social Issues, 33 (3), 1997, John Harauz, Lorti M. Kaufman. Bruce Potter, "Data Security in the World of Cloud Computing", IEEE Security & Privacy, Co published by the IEEE Computer and Reliability Societies, July/August Mladen A. Vouch, “Cloud Computing Issues, Research and Implementations”, Journal of Computing and Information Technology - CIT 16, 2008, 4, 235–246 5.R.J. Board, and R. Srikant, “Technological Solutions for Protecting Privacy”, IEEE Computer, 36 (9), 2003,

6.A. Cavoukian and T. Hamilton, Information and Privacy commissioner of Ontario, Digital Age, McGraw-Hill, S. Hecht and A. Cockburn, The fate of the forest: developers, destroyers, and de-fenders of the Amazon. University Of Chicago Press, F. Shimba, “Cloud Computing: Strategies for Cloud Computing Adoption,” Masters Dissertation, Dublin Institute of Technology, A.C. Berglund, E. Elmroth, F. Hernndez, B. Sandman, and J. Tordsson, “Combining local and Grid resources in scientific workflows (for Bioinformatics),” 9th International Workshop, PARA, Citeseer, C. Moretti, K. Steinhaeuser, D. Thain, and N.V. Chawla, “Scaling up Classifiers to Cloud Computers,” Eighth IEEE International Conf. On Data Mining, Dec. 2008, C. Wang, Q. Wang, K. Ren, and W. Lou.,” Ensuring data storage security in cloud computing”, 17th International Workshop on Quality of Service, IWQoS., 2009, p.19.

12. F. Amnesty et al., “Cross layer Privacy Enhancement and Non-Repudiation in Vehicular Communication ” 4th Workshop on Mobile Ad-Hoc Networks (WMAN), Bern Switzerland, March Flavio Lombardi& Roberto DI Pietro, “Transparent Security for Cloud”, (SAC 10), Sierre, Switzerland, March 22-26, L.J. Zhang and Q. Zhou, “CCOA: Cloud Computing Open Architecture,” IEEE Int. Conf. With Web Services, Jul.2009, Marios D. Dikaiakos, George Pall is, DimitriosKatsaros, Pankaj Mehra, Athena Vakali, "Cloud computing: Distributed Internet Computing for IT and Scientific Research", IEEE Internet Computing, Published by the IEEE Computer Society, September/October R. Buyya, C.S. Yale, and S. Venugopal, “Market-Oriented Cloud Computing: Vision, Hype, and Reality for Delivering IT Services as Computing, Utilities”, Proceeding of the HPCC 08, 10th IEEE International Conf. On High Performance Computing and Communications (HPCC 08), 2008, 5-13.

17.R. La,”Quata Sumter, Cloud Computing: Security Risk Classification”, ACMSE 2010, Oxford, USA, Rongxing et al, Secure Provenance,” The Essential Bread and Butter of Data Forensics”, in Cloud Computing, (ASIACCS 10), Beijing, China, S.C. Misra and A. Mondal, “Identification of a company’s suitability for the adoption of cloud computing and modeling its corresponding Return on Investment,” Mathematical and Computer Modelling, 53, Feb. 2011, Soren Bleikertz et al, “Security Audits of Multi-tier Virtual Infrastructures in Public Infrastructure Clouds” CCSW 2010, Chicago, USA. 21.S. Ostermann, A. Iosup, N. Yigitbasi, R. Prodan, T. Fahringer, and D. Epema, “A performance analysis of EC2 cloud computing services for scientific computing,” Cloud Computing, Springer,2010, S. Yilek, E. Rescorla, H. Shacham, B. Enright, and S. Savage, “when private keys are public: results from the 2008 debian OpenSSL vulnerability”, in: Proc. 9th ACM SIGCOMM conf. At Internet measurement conference, 2009.

Thank You